URL Nedir? URL’leri Anlamak için Kapsamlı Bir Kılavuz

URL (Uniform Resource Locator), internet üzerindeki kaynakları bulmak için kullanılan benzersiz bir adrestir. Tarayıcıların belirli web sayfalarını, resimleri veya dosyaları bulmasını sağlar. URL’nin ne olduğunu anlamak, web’de gezinmenin ve web’i verimli bir şekilde kullanmanın anahtarıdır. Bu kılavuz, bir URL’nin bileşenlerini parçalara ayıracak ve bunların önemini açıklayacaktır.
Önemli Çıkarımlar
- URL veya Tekdüzen Kaynak Konum Belirleyicisi, internetteki içeriğe erişmek için gereklidir ve belirli kaynaklara ulaşmak için dijital bir adres görevi görür.
- Protokoller, alt alanlar, alan adları ve yollar dahil olmak üzere bir URL’nin bileşenlerini anlamak, web’de gezinmeyi optimize etmek ve kullanıcı deneyimini geliştirmek için çok önemlidir.
- İyi yapılandırılmış ve semantik URL’ler kullanıcı güvenini artırır ve arama motoru optimizasyonu için önemlidir, etkili çevrimiçi görünürlük ve etkileşime yardımcı olur.
URL nedir?
URL adresi veya Tekdüzen Kaynak Konum Belirleyicisi, çevrimiçi içeriğe erişmek için kullanılan adrestir. Kullanıcıları internet üzerindeki belirli bir dosyaya veya kaynağa yönlendirir. Bunu bir posta adresinin dijital eşdeğeri olarak düşünün. Tıpkı bir posta adresinin posta taşıyıcısını belirli bir yere yönlendirmesi gibi, bir URL de web tarayıcılarını bir web sayfası, bir resim veya indirilebilir bir dosya gibi belirli web kaynaklarına yönlendirir. Tek tip kaynak bulucuların kullanıcılar ve web sayfaları arasında bir köprü görevi görme özelliği, web adresi kullanımı da dahil olmak üzere internette gezinmenin temelini oluşturur.
Adres çubuğuna bir URL girdiğinizde veya bir köprüye tıkladığınızda, tarayıcının adres çubuğu web sunucusundan istenen içeriği alır. Ancak URL’ler yanılmaz değildir; teorik olarak farklı kaynaklara işaret ederler, ancak kaynak taşınmış veya silinmişse bazen çıkmaz sokaklara yol açabilirler.
Buna rağmen, URL’ler web navigasyonunun bel kemiği olmaya devam etmekte ve kullanıcıların sayısız web kaynağına sorunsuz bir şekilde erişmesini sağlamaktadır.
URL Adreslerine Örnekler
Tam bir URL şöyle görünebilir: https://www.hostinger.com/. Bu URL, Hostinger web sitesinin ana sayfasına işaret eder. Bir başka örnek de kullanıcıları Paubox’un ana sayfasına yönlendiren https://www.paubox.com/ adresidir. URL’ler ayrıca bir web sayfasındaki belirli bölümlere doğrudan bağlantı vererek gezinmeyi ve kullanıcı deneyimini geliştirebilir.
Hostinger web sitesindeki belirli bir eğitime işaret eden hostinger.com/tutorials/how-to-make-a-website URL’sini düşünün. /tutorials/how-to-make-a-website yolunun tarayıcıyı içeriğin belirli bir bölümüne nasıl yönlendirdiğine dikkat edin.
İnternete yüklenen her resim, video veya belge aynı zamanda benzersiz bir tek tip kaynak tanımlayıcısına sahiptir ve bu web kaynaklarına kolay erişim ve paylaşım sağlar.
Bir URL’nin Anatomisi
URL’ler, kullanıcıları istedikleri kaynaklara yönlendirmek için birlikte çalışan çeşitli unsurlardan oluşur. Bu bileşenler arasında şema, alt alan adı, alan adı, üst düzey alan adı (TLD) ve yol yer alır. Bu parçaları anlamak, URL’lerin nasıl çalıştığını ve daha iyi performans ve kullanıcı deneyimi için nasıl optimize edilebileceklerini kavramak için çok önemlidir.
Aşağıdaki alt bölümlerde her bir bileşeni daha derinlemesine inceleyerek rollerine ve bir URL’nin genel yapısına nasıl katkıda bulunduklarına ışık tutacağız.
Protokoller
Protokoller, verilerin internet üzerinden nasıl aktarılması gerektiğini gösteren herhangi bir URL’nin temelidir. En yaygın protokoller HTTP, HTTPS ve FTP‘dir. HTTP veya Köprü Metni Aktarım Protokolü, web sayfalarını iletmek için kullanılır ve genellikle URL’lerde http:// olarak görülür. HTTPS, HTTP ‘ nin şifreler ve kredi kartı numaraları gibi hassas bilgileri korumak için SSL şifrelemesini kullanan güvenli bir sürümüdür. HTTP 80 numaralı bağlantı noktasında çalışırken HTTPS 443 numaralı bağlantı noktasında çalışır ve güvenlik farklılıklarını vurgular. Protokol ve alan adı bu süreçte çok önemli bir rol oynar.
FTP veya Dosya Aktarım Protokolü, özellikle bir ağ üzerinden dosya aktarımı için tasarlanmıştır ve URL’lerdeki protokol işlevselliğinin başka bir yönünü gösterir. Her protokol, web üzerinden iletilen verilerin doğru şekilde işlenmesini ve güvenliğini sağlayan benzersiz bir amaca hizmet eder.
Alt Alanlar
Alt alan adları, bir web sitesinin içeriğini etkili bir şekilde düzenlemek ve gezinmek için kullanılan ana alan adının uzantılarıdır. En yaygın alt alan adı, World Wide Web anlamına gelen ve bir web sitesine HTTP protokolü aracılığıyla erişilebildiğini gösteren ‘www’dir. Alt alan adları, daha büyük web sitelerindeki içeriğin kategorize edilmesine yardımcı olarak kullanıcıların belirli bölümleri veya hizmetleri bulmasını kolaylaştırır.
Örneğin, bir web sitesi blog içeriğini ana siteden ayırmak için ‘blog.example.com’ adını kullanarak hem kullanıcı deneyimini hem de site yönetimini geliştirebilir. Alt alan adları, bir web sitesinin çeşitli bölümlerinin yapılandırılmasında ve bunlara erişimde hayati bir rol oynar.
Alan Adları
Alan adı, bir web sitesi için birincil tanımlayıcı görevi görür ve web’de gezinme için çok önemlidir. Bir site adı ve bir uzantıdan oluşan alan adı, kullanıcıların web sitelerine kolayca erişmesini sağlayan benzersiz bir tanımlayıcıdır. Örneğin, https://www.example.com URL’sinde‘example‘ ikinci düzey alan adı, ‘.com‘ ise üst düzey alan adıdır.
Web tarayıcıları, ilgili sunucuyu bulmak için bu insan tarafından okunabilir URL’leri Alan Adı Sistemi (DNS) aracılığıyla IP adreslerine dönüştürür. Bu işlem, kullanıcıların talep edilen kaynakların barındırıldığı doğru web sunucusuna ve web sunucularına yönlendirilmesini sağlar.
Üst Düzey Alan Adları (TLD’ler)
Üst düzey alan adları veya TLD’ler, Alan Adı Sistemi içindeki en yüksek kademeleri temsil eder. İnternet alan adlarının düzenlenmesinde çok önemli bir rol oynarlar. En popüler TLD, yaygın olarak tanınan ve web sitelerinin %53’ü tarafından kullanılan, hakimiyetini ve önemini vurgulayan ‘.com’dur. Diğer yaygın TLD’ler arasında ‘.org’, ‘.net’ ve ‘.uk’ veya ‘.jp’ gibi ülkeye özgü TLD’ler bulunur.
TLD’ler alan adı sisteminde çok önemli bir rol oynayarak web sitelerinin kategorize edilmesine ve amaçlarının veya coğrafi konumlarının belirtilmesine yardımcı olur. Doğru TLD’yi seçmek, bir web sitesinin markasını ve kullanıcılar arasındaki algısını etkileyebilir.
Kaynağa Giden Yol
Bir URL’nin yol kısmı, web sunucusundaki bir kaynağın tam konumunu belirtir. Bu yol, tarayıcıları web sitesinin hiyerarşisi içindeki belirli dosyalara veya sayfalara yönlendiren alt dizinler, dosya adları ve parametreler gibi öğeler içerebilir. Örneğin, https://www.example.com/articles/how-to URL’sinde ‘/articles/how-to’ yolu tarayıcıyı web sitesinin belirli bir bölümüne yönlendirir.
Başlangıçta, yol fiziksel bir dosya konumunu temsil ediyordu, ancak bugün çoğunlukla daha esnek ve dinamik içerik dağıtımına izin veren bir soyutlama olarak ele alınmaktadır. Yollar, web sitesinin yapısına bağlı olarak karmaşıklık açısından değişiklik gösterebilir.
Parametreler ve Sorgu Dizeleri
Bir URL’deki parametreler, web sunucusunun kaynakları alırken işlemesi için ek veriler sağlayan anahtar-değer çiftleridir. Bu parametreler genellikle URL’de bir soru işaretini (?) takip eden sorgu dizesine dahil edilir. Örneğin, https://www.example.com/search?q=term URL’sinde ‘q=term’ bir arama sorgusunu gösteren bir parametredir.
Parametreler, kullanıcı girdisi veya seçimlerine dayalı olarak dinamik içerik oluşturulmasını sağlar. Birden fazla parametre bir ve işareti (&) ile ayrılarak karmaşık veri isteklerine ve filtrelemeye olanak tanır.
URL’ler Nasıl Çalışır?
URL’ler, tarayıcıların internetteki belirli kaynaklara erişmesi ve bunları alması için birincil yöntem olarak hizmet eder. Bir kullanıcı adres çubuğuna bir URL girdiğinde, tarayıcı kaynağı barındıran web sunucusuna bir HTTP isteği gönderir. Sunucu daha sonra, isteğin başarılı olup olmadığını veya bir hata olup olmadığını belirten ve referans için HTTP URL’sini içeren bir HTTP durum kodu ile yanıt verir.
İstemci ve sunucu arasında gönderilen veriler küçük paketler halinde hareket ederek web iletişiminin verimliliğini ve hızını artırır. Bu süreç, kullanıcıların web sayfalarına hızlı bir şekilde erişmesine, dosya indirmesine ve çeşitli web kaynaklarıyla etkileşime girmesine olanak tanır.
URL’lerin Önemi
URL’ler, çeşitli web kaynaklarını bulmak ve bunlara erişmek için yapılandırılmış bir yol sağlar ve internette gezinmede çok önemli bir rol oynar. Anlaşılır URL’ler kullanıcıların belirli sayfaları kolayca paylaşmasına ve yer imlerine eklemesine olanak tanıyarak genel kullanıcı deneyimini geliştirir. İnsan tarafından okunabilen URL’ler veya semantik URL’ler, sayfa içeriği hakkında anında bağlam sunarak onları kullanıcılar için daha çekici ve güvenilir hale getirir.
İyi hazırlanmış URL’ler kullanıcı memnuniyetine ve SEO performansına önemli ölçüde katkıda bulunur. Arama motorları içeriği URL’lere göre indeksler ve sıralar, bu da onları etkili çevrimiçi görünürlük için gerekli kılar. Basitleştirilmiş URL’ler, içeriğe ilişkin net göstergeler sağlayarak kullanıcı navigasyonunu geliştirir ve sonuç olarak tıklama oranlarını ve etkileşimi artırır.
Anlamsal URL’ler
Semantik URL’ler, rastgele karakterler yerine anlamlı kelimeler kullanılarak insan tarafından okunabilir ve akılda kalıcı olacak şekilde tasarlanmıştır. Bu URL’ler akılda kalıcılığı ve kullanılabilirliği artırarak kullanıcıların bunları hatırlamasını ve tarayıcılara girmesini kolaylaştırır. Düzgün yapılandırılmış URL’ler kullanıcı deneyimini ve site hiyerarşisinin anlaşılmasını önemli ölçüde geliştirebilir.
Tutarlı bir kalıcı bağlantı formatını korumak, kullanıcı navigasyonu ve arama motoru indekslemesi için çok önemlidir. Semantik URL’ler yalnızca kullanıcı güvenini artırmakla kalmaz, aynı zamanda net ve açıklayıcı bağlantılar sağlayarak daha iyi SEO performansına katkıda bulunur.
Kullanılabilirlik
İyi optimize edilmiş bir URL, kullanıcı güvenini artırır ve bir web sitesinde gezinirken kafa karışıklığını azaltır. Basit ve net URL’ler kullanıcı navigasyonunu iyileştirmek için gereklidir ve bireylerin istenen içeriğe erişmesini kolaylaştırır. Bu, özellikle küçük ekranlarda kısa ve okunabilir URL’lerden yararlanan mobil kullanıcılar için önemlidir.
Net URL’ler, anında bağlam sağlayarak ve kullanıcıların aradıklarını bulmalarını kolaylaştırarak kullanıcı etkileşimini artırır. Bu da daha iyi bir genel kullanıcı deneyimine ve daha yüksek memnuniyet oranlarına yol açar.
SEO Faydaları
SEO dostu URL’ler, arama motorlarının web sitesi içeriğini doğru bir şekilde indekslemesine yardımcı olarak arama sonuçlarında görünürlüğü ve sıralamayı iyileştirir. Açıklayıcı URL’ler, arama motorlarının içeriği etkili bir şekilde kategorize etmesine yardımcı olarak kullanıcıların ilgili bilgileri bulmasını kolaylaştırır.
Kanonik URL’lerin kullanılması, birden fazla URL’de yinelenen içeriğin yönetilmesine yardımcı olarak SEO cezalarını önleyebilir ve arama motorlarının birincil sayfayı tanımasını sağlayabilir. İyi yapılandırılmış URL’ler daha iyi arama motoru görünürlüğüne katkıda bulunur ve sonuç olarak daha yüksek trafik ve etkileşim sağlar.
Mutlak ve Göreceli URL’ler
Mutlak URL’ler protokolden kaynaklara veya parametrelere giden yola kadar eksiksiz bilgi içerir, bu da onları bağımsız ve kullanım bağlamından bağımsız hale getirir. Göreceli URL’ler yalnızca kaynaklara giden yolu içerir ve eksik kısımları doldurmak için geçerli belgenin bağlamına güvenir. Göreceli URL, aynı site içinde bağlantı kurmak için kullanışlıdır.
Mutlak URL’ler bağlantıların belgenin konumundan bağımsız olarak çalışmasını sağlarken, göreli URL’ler kodlamayı basitleştirir ve özellikle hazırlama ortamlarında kullanışlıdır. Bir web sitesinin özel gereksinimlerine bağlı olarak her iki türün de avantajları ve kullanım durumları vardır.
URL Kısaltıcılar
URL kısaltma, istenen sayfaya yönlendiren daha kısa bir URL oluşturmak için kullanılan bir tekniktir, böylece daha çekici ve paylaşılması daha kolay hale gelir. Kısaltılmış URL’ler özellikle karakter sayısının sınırlı olduğu sosyal medya için faydalıdır. Bitly, TinyURL ve Rebrandly gibi hizmetler, analitik ve özel markalama gibi ek özelliklerle birlikte URL kısaltması sunar.
Ancak, tüm URL kısaltma hizmetleri ücretsiz değildir ve bazıları gelişmiş özellikler için ödeme gerektirir. Ayrıca, saygın URL kısaltıcıları kullanmak, bağlantı maskeleme ile ilişkili güvenlik risklerini azaltabilir.
URL’lerin Güvenlik Yönleri
URL’lerdeki HTTPS, iletilen içeriğin kurcalanmasını önleyerek veri bütünlüğünü sağlar. HTTPS kimlik doğrulaması sağlayarak kullanıcıların hedeflenen web sitesiyle iletişim kurduğunu onaylar ve ortadaki adam saldırılarına karşı koruma sağlar.
HTTPS statüsüne ulaşmak için bir alan adı, tanınmış bir Sertifika Yetkilisinden SSL sertifikası almalı ve web sitesinin kimliğinin ve yetkisinin doğrulanmasını sağlamalıdır. HTTPS gibi güvenli protokoller hassas bilgilerin korunması ve kullanıcı güveninin sürdürülmesi için hayati önem taşır.
Yaygın URL Sorunları ve Bunların Nasıl Giderileceği
Geçersiz URL’ler genellikle yanlış yazım veya bozuk bağlantılar nedeniyle hata mesajlarına yol açar. Web siteleri ayrıca kullanıcı izinlerine bağlı olarak belirli URL’lere erişimi kısıtlayarak geçersiz URL bildirimlerine neden olabilir.
Tarayıcının önbelleğini temizlemek veya sorunlu tarayıcı uzantılarını devre dışı bırakmak, geçersiz URL’lerle ilgili birçok sorunu çözebilir. Bozuk bağlantıları güncelleyerek veya yeniden yönlendirerek ele almak, kullanıcıların 404 hatalarıyla karşılaşmamasını sağlayarak sorunsuz bir tarama deneyimi sağlar.
Özet
Tekdüzen Kaynak Konum Belirleyicileri (URL’ler) web adreslerinden çok daha fazlasıdır – internetin navigasyon omurgası olarak hizmet verirler ve kullanıcıları istedikleri web sayfalarına ve kaynaklara hassas ve verimli bir şekilde yönlendirirler. Bir URL’nin anatomisini ve protokollerin, alt alan adlarının ve alan adlarının önemini anlamaktan, semantik URL ‘lerin hem kullanılabilirlik hem de SEO için faydalarını takdir etmeye kadar pek çok konuyu ele aldık.
İyi yapılandırılmış URL’ler kullanıcı deneyimini geliştirir, arama motoru görünürlüğünü artırır ve güvenli veri aktarımı sağlar. Web yöneticileri URL oluşturma ve bakımıyla ilgili ayrıntılara dikkat ederek web sitelerinin performansını ve kullanıcı memnuniyetini önemli ölçüde artırabilir. Dijital ortamda gezinmeye devam ederken, iyi hazırlanmış bir URL’nin gücünü ve önemini unutmayın.
Sıkça Sorulan Sorular
URL örneği nedir?
Bir URL örneği, sizi Apple’ın web sitesinin ana sayfasına yönlendiren https://www.apple.com adresidir. URL’ler internet üzerindeki kaynakları bulmak için gereklidir.
Bir URL istediğinde ne anlama geliyor?
Bir URL için talepte bulunulduğunda, sizi internette belirli bir konuma yönlendiren benzersiz web adresi olarak hizmet veren bir Tekdüzen Kaynak Bulucu anlamına gelir. Bu bağlamda URL, çevrimiçi içeriğe erişim için dijital bir adres işlevi görür.
URL ne anlama geliyor?
URL, internette belirli bir kaynağa yönlendiren web adresi olarak hizmet veren Tekdüzen Kaynak Konum Belirleyicisi anlamına gelir.
URL’lerde HTTP ve HTTPS arasındaki fark nedir?
URL’lerdeki HTTP ve HTTPS arasındaki temel fark, HTTP’nin verileri düz metin olarak iletmesi, HTTPS’nin ise hassas bilgileri korumak için SSL şifrelemesi kullanarak güvenli çevrimiçi iletişim sağlamasıdır.
Semantik URL’ler SEO’ya nasıl fayda sağlar?
Semantik URL’ler insan tarafından okunabilir ve açıklayıcı olmaları sayesinde SEO’yu geliştirir, arama motorlarının içeriği daha iyi indekslemesine ve ardından görünürlüğü ve sıralamaları iyileştirmesine olanak tanır.